”iFlash Thrombosis Panel – D-Dimer
D-Dimer is a key biomarker of fibrin degradation, widely used to rule out or confirm thrombosis-related conditions. Elevated levels indicate active clot formation and breakdown, making it a crucial marker in emergency and routine care.
Clinical Value
- Excludes venous thromboembolism (VTE) with high negative predictive value
- Supports diagnosis of DVT, PE, and DIC
- Monitoring of anticoagulant therapy effectiveness
